Tove Arni was a celebrated Danish actress whose career spanned several decades, leaving an indelible mark on the film industry. She gained significant recognition for her role in "I dag begynder livet" (1939), a classic that resonates with collectors due to its poignant storytelling and Arni's captivating performance.
